Dental implants have revolutionized the way dental health professionals address tooth loss. As people age or face certain health challenges, the need for long-term dental click reference options will increase. The long-term results of dental implants on oral health can be each profound weblink and lasting, offering advantages that stretch far past mere aesthetics.

Implants function a replacement for missing teeth by integrating with the jawbone, promoting a sturdy basis. This integration helps protect the jaw’s structure, which can in any other case deteriorate in instances of tooth loss. The process of osseointegration ensures that the implant stays steady, mimicking the function of a natural tooth root and helping to take care of the facial contours.

The stability provided by dental implants allows for higher chewing efficiency. Patients often discover that they can eat a higher variety of meals with out discomfort. This dietary improvement contributes to higher nutrition, leading to total enhancements in physical health. When individuals can properly chew their food, it promotes improved digestion and nutrient absorption.


Oral hygiene practices also can see a metamorphosis with the introduction of implants. Unlike detachable dentures, which may require particular cleansing options or elimination, dental implants may be maintained like natural teeth. Patients can brush and floss around their implants, making it easier to maintain total oral health and stop conditions similar to gingivitis or periodontitis.

One significant benefit of dental implants is their durability. With correct care, implants can final for many years, and infrequently a lifetime. They are made from biocompatible materials, particularly titanium, which the body accepts easily. This reduces the risk of complications commonly related to different dental solutions, corresponding to bridges or dentures.


Psychological advantages usually accompany the bodily advantages of dental implants. Many people experience enhanced self-esteem after receiving implants because of improved appearance and performance. Feeling confident in one's smile can lead to increased social interactions and a more active life-style.

Complications may come up, however they're generally less frequent with implants in comparison with conventional restorative remedies. Issues such as infection, nerve damage, or implant failure can occur, particularly if correct care isn’t taken. Following a dentist's suggestions and attending common check-ups is crucial for the long-term success of the implants.


It's essential to assume about how dental implants can affect neighboring teeth. Unlike bridges, which require altering adjacent healthy teeth, implants stand alone. This implies that different teeth can stay intact and wholesome, stopping pointless procedures and potential future complications.


Furthermore, developments in dental implant know-how proceed to emerge. Techniques such as guided bone regeneration and using 3D imaging have improved the planning and placement of implants. This ensures more predictable outcomes, enhancing both the functionality and aesthetics of the final restoration.

Bone loss following tooth extraction is a common concern. Implants assist counteract this by selling bone development within the jaw. This is important not just for oral health but in addition for sustaining facial structure over time. The loss of bone can lead to a sunken appearance, affecting overall facial aesthetics.


Long-term observations have indicated that patients who opt for dental implants experience fewer dental issues compared to those that choose alternative solutions. This is principally because of the ability to keep up higher oral hygiene and the steadiness that implants provide, permitting for a consistent oral care routine.

Complications or failures, whereas not prevalent, can happen and often stem from preexisting conditions like periodontal disease or smoking. It is essential for patients to have thorough evaluations previous to implant placement to attenuate risks. Maintaining good oral health is important for the longevity of the implants.


Surveys present a high satisfaction rate amongst those with dental implants. Most patients report feeling a way of aid from the discomfort of missing teeth. This often results in improved quality of life and reduced nervousness about eating or social situations.


The cost of dental implants may be a consideration for some people. However, given their lifespan and the lower in potential future dental work needed compared to different solutions, many discover them a worthwhile investment in their oral health. Ultimately, the long-term effects of dental implants on oral health embrace improved performance, enhanced aesthetics, prevention of bone loss, and an overall boost in quality of life.
